Output 44bba06b8f10c49e48d032131c6183fcb59bd10c7d84d711abf8411bb7c04d63:0

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dd88a265e96435abccdfe5bc4f226bf23cb7ad6 OP_EQUAL
address
3BhpytgBe2H8fc1zXqLuTpeiHatE2ABKcf
transaction
44bba06b8f10c49e48d032131c6183fcb59bd10c7d84d711abf8411bb7c04d63
confirmations
291189
spent
true